Correspondence and papers relating to building, refurbishment, and development of various departmental and Engineering Science buildings, 1960-1994
File
Shelfmark: MS. University Archives MT 61
Held in our offsite storage facility
Comprises:
- Correspondence relating to the construction of the Engineering and Technology Building, 1985-1986
- Papers, including floor plans, relating to the Engineering and Technology Building, 1986-1988
- Proposals submitted by the Department to the University for the refurbishment of the Wolfson Laboratory, with correspondence and section plans, 1989-1992 (= Closed).
- Correspondence relating to the Department of Engineering Science's bid for polymer facilities to the Wolfson Foundation laboratory modernisation programme, 1994 (= Closed).
- Correspondence and other papers relating to the proposal for the establishment in the Nuclear Physics Department building of an Interdisciplinary Research Centre (IRC) in Materials for high performance applications, 1988-1991
- Correspondence relating to the naming of the Hume-Rothery and Holder buildings, 1979-1983
- Correspondence and other papers, including architect's plan and blueprint, relating to the Metallurgy Building letter box, 1960-1962
